What IT Support Sarasota Should Include
At a minimum, the IT support Sarasota providers offer should bundle five things:
Responsive help desk
When an employee is locked out or a printer queue jams before a closing, someone familiar with your environment should pick up quickly, with response commitments in writing rather than promised on a sales call.
Proactive monitoring and maintenance
Patching, license renewals, and hardware health checks should happen on a schedule, not after a failure. This is the core of the broader managed IT services model, and it is what keeps small issues from becoming outages.
Security built in
Email filtering, endpoint protection, and multi-factor authentication belong inside the support plan itself, aligned with CISA cybersecurity best practices and backed by dedicated cybersecurity services when a business handles sensitive data.
Backup and disaster recovery
On the Gulf Coast, backups are not optional. A support plan should include automated backups that are tested with actual restores, plus a documented plan for reopening after a storm.
On-site support when it matters
Remote tools resolve most tickets, but new office buildouts, network rewiring, and stubborn hardware failures still need a technician who can be in a Sarasota office quickly.

Choosing an IT Support Partner in Sarasota
When evaluating IT support providers, Sarasota businesses should ask how quickly issues get acknowledged, whether support is available outside normal business hours, and how the provider handles hurricane preparedness and recovery. Response time commitments should be written down, not just promised on a sales call. It is also worth asking whether the provider’s security practices map to a recognized standard like the NIST Cybersecurity Framework.

One practical test: ask a prospective provider to walk through their last major outage, what failed, how fast clients heard from them, and what changed afterward. The IT support Sarasota firms renew year after year answers that question without flinching.

What does IT support Sarasota cost?
Most providers price per user or per device on a flat monthly fee. The total depends on headcount, how many locations you run, and whether advanced security and compliance needs are part of the plan.
Do small businesses really need professional IT support?
A five-person firm can lose a day of billable work to one email outage. Professional support usually costs less than the downtime it prevents, which is why even very small Sarasota offices increasingly keep a provider on retainer.
